Job Designation
Plans, schedules, coordinates and/or monitors products through the complete production cycle to meet production requirements. Works from engineering plans and production specifications to ensure production has everything required to perform according to schedules. Advises management of the status of work in progress, coordinates with manufacturing, quality, and supply chain and interfaces with engineering and program management as well as external customers. Ensures availability of materials and labor to meet production requirements and delivery commitments. Works to resolve labor and material shortages, backlogs, and other potential schedule interruptions. Also performs technical lead planning function to achieve improvement goals.
Job Core Responsibilities
+ Plans, schedules, coordinates and/or monitors products through the complete production cycle to meet production requirements.
+ Works to resolve material shortages, backlogs, and other potential schedule interruptions.
+ Establish and maintain gross inventory targets with increased complexity and may review work of associates/team members. Includes developing action plans to minimize inventory exposure and for scrapping or mitigating excess and obsolete parts based on business information.
+ Training of SAP to the Planners to ensure consistent deployment of requirements into the system and resulting in meeting customers demand schedules.
+ Performs technical lead planning function to achieve improvement goals.
Qualification
+ Bachelor’s degree in business administration or a related field; may be actively pursuing and is currently studying upper-division core curriculum courses; Or has passed the CPIM national certification basics exam and is committed to achieving the CPIM national certification; OR has completed a certification program in Production and Inventory Control.
+ 2-4 years of experience in Supply Chain Planning
